We install floors the right way for Oakwood properties. Hardwood gives your home that classic look. Vinyl plank handles everyday wear without complaints. Laminate saves money while still looking great. Carpet makes bedrooms cozy. Tile takes whatever your kitchen or bathroom throws at it.


Virginia humidity affects floors year round. Summer brings moisture that makes materials swell. Winter heating dries everything out. We install floors that handle these changes without warping or buckling.

What is the best flooring for pets in Oakwood?

Plus Icon

If you have dogs or cats in your Oakwood home, vinyl plank flooring handles pet wear really effectively. Scratches don't show up as noticeably as they do on hardwood, and accidents clean up without leaving permanent damage or water stains. Many families with pets throughout this East End neighborhood choose vinyl specifically because it stands up to daily wear from animals. Tile also works well, particularly in kitchens and entryways where pets might track in water or mud from walks around the cemetery paths or Chimborazo Park.


Carpet can work for pet owners but requires realistic expectations about maintenance and eventual replacement. Some newer carpet technologies resist staining better than older versions, which helps with pet accidents. Hardwood looks beautiful in historic homes throughout Oakwood but shows scratches from pet nails more obviously than other materials. For properties being renovated in this neighborhood, we often suggest vinyl in high-traffic areas where pets spend most time, then use hardwood or other materials in spaces your animals use less frequently. What is the most durable flooring for high traffic areas in Oakwood?

Plus Icon

High-traffic areas in Oakwood homes need flooring that handles constant use without showing excessive wear quickly. Vinyl plank ranks at the top for durability, especially in entryways where people come and go from walks around the cemetery grounds or trips to nearby Church Hill restaurants. It resists scratches, handles Virginia's humidity that affects historic East End properties, and maintains its appearance through years of daily use. Tile runs a close second for durability, particularly in kitchens and bathrooms where moisture exposure happens regularly.


Hardwood absolutely works in high-traffic areas of your Victorian or Queen Anne home, but it requires more maintenance over time to keep looking its best. Refinishing every several years helps restore the surface after wear becomes noticeable. Laminate offers decent durability at lower prices, though it won't last quite as long as quality vinyl in heavily used spaces. For properties throughout the Oakwood-Chimborazo Historic District where families are active and floors get used hard every day, we typically recommend vinyl in entryways, hallways, and kitchens, then use whatever material you prefer aesthetically in lower-traffic rooms like bedrooms and formal spaces.
